Output 8681e5a1a22cb5f54b3562d953a85abd23faa39e18924a16d012e362eb2a5ae1:0

value
39453825
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6dd0a0c24a7db3e523f41f7330bdaa1cd788f426 OP_EQUAL
address
3BhfWBJKnAdZLx2P3DvSLHwnYYNo2HDgX7
transaction
8681e5a1a22cb5f54b3562d953a85abd23faa39e18924a16d012e362eb2a5ae1
spent
true